§ 40A:9-30.4 — Revocation or suspension of certificate; request for review by board of chosen freeholders or executive

Any certified county purchasing official certificate may be revoked or suspended by the director for dishonest practices, or willful or intentional failure, neglect or refusal to comply with the Constitution of the State of New Jersey or laws relating to the purchase of materials or services, or other good cause. The board of chosen freeholders or the officer charged with exercising the executive power of the county, as the case may be, may request a review by the director of the behavior or practices of a certified county purchasing official. No certificate shall be revoked or suspended except upon a prior hearing before the director or his designee after due notice. L.1981, c. 380, s. 4, eff. Dec. 31, 1981.
